" Luxurious First Floor Purpose Built Apartment, Four Reception, Dining Kitchen, Utility, Two Double Bedrooms, En-Suite Shower/WC., Bathroom/WC., Balcony with South Westerly Aspect, Gas C.Heating, Double Glazing, Stunning Views over Japanese Gardens, Garage.

GROUND FLOOR
.

COMMUNAL ENTRANCE VESTIBULE
Individual letter box.
Door entry system.
Glazed door which provides access to an Inner Communal Hall which has a staircase leading to the first and second floors.
Glazed door which leads to a further Inner Hall which has a lift which provides access to the upper floors.

DOUBLE GLAZING
The Apartment benefits from double glazed windows and exterior doors throughout.

CENTRAL HEATING
The Apartment benefits from gas fired central heating from a Vaillant gas central heating boiler located in a cupboard in the Kitchen. This supplies domestic hot water and thermostatically controlled panel radiators to the property.

OUTSIDE
To the front and side of the property there are a range of communal garden areas which have been laid to lawn with flower beds and borders which host a variety of plants and shrubs.
The development is accessed via double opening wrought iron remote controlled security gates which provide access onto a communal tarmacadam driveway and courtyard which leads to the:-


SINGLE BRICK GARAGE - 16'11" (5.16m) Approx x 8'4" (2.54m) Approx
Garage No. 41
Up and over door.
Power and light connected.
A range of built in shelving.
Loft storage area.



OUTSIDE CONTINUED
To the immediate front of the previously described Garage there is a block paved off road parking space allocated to the apartment.
Visitor parking is also available.
Outside communal bin store.
Store which houses the electricity meters.


MAINTENANCE
There is a maintenance charge of n++125.00 per month which covers the cost of the upkeep of the exterior of the building, the buildings insurance, lift maintenance, upkeep of the communal garden areas, window cleaning and exterior painting.
There is a further charge of n++25.00 per month for the overall management of the Cypress Point development.


TENURE
The site of the property is held Leasehold with a residue of a term of 999 years with an annual Ground Rent.
